Who are we?πŸ‘‹

Look at the latest headlines and you will see something Ki insures. Think space shuttles, world tours, wind farms, and even footballers' legs.

Ki's mission is simple. Digitally disrupt and revolutionise a 335-year-old market. Working with Google and UCL, Ki has created a platform that uses algorithms, machine learning and large language models to give insurance brokers quotes in seconds, rather than days.

Ki is proudly the biggest global algorithmic insurance carrier. It is the fastest growing syndicate in the Lloyd's of London market, and the first ever to make $100m in profit in 3 years.

Where you come in?

The Outwards Reinsurance Manager is responsible for the day-to-day management and execution of Ki's outward reinsurance placement activity across all lines of business. The role supports the design, structuring and delivery of the Outwards Reinsurance (ORI) programme, a key component of Ki's capital and risk management strategy.

Working closely with underwriting, portfolio management, brokers and reinsurers, the role contributes to ensuring appropriate protection structures are in place to meet business objectives. The role also supports monitoring, reporting and analysis to inform strategic decision-making and programme optimisation. This is a specialist role with broad interaction across internal and external stakeholders and a strong focus on both operational delivery and analytical insight.

What you will be doing: πŸ–‹οΈ

  • Execute the outward reinsurance placement process according to the organization's guidelines and policies, ensuring comprehensive and seamless execution
  • Innovate and propose creative solutions to optimize the effectiveness of purchased outward reinsurance, seeking avenues to enhance value and improve outcomes
  • Generate outward reinsurance data and Management Information (MI) to facilitate business planning and strategic decision-making
  • Identify potential events affecting financial results and escalate them to the Active Underwriter for informed decision-making
  • Collaborate in the development of alternative risk transfer methods, contributing to a diversified risk management approach
  • Assist in structuring capital market transactions and contribute to the successful execution of these initiatives
  • Act as the primary point of contact for internal and external outward reinsurance information, engaging with brokers, the market, and various internal committees
  • Oversee the timely and effective production of all outward reinsurance information, both internal and external
  • Cultivate, manage, and enhance relationships with brokers and reinsurers to align with Ki's strategic requirements

Requirements

  • ACII qualified or actively working towards a professional insurance qualification
  • Strong understanding of outwards reinsurance placement processes within the London Market and/or a Lloyd's syndicate environment
  • Broad knowledge of Property, Casualty and Specialty lines, including proportional and non-proportional reinsurance structures
  • Good understanding of catastrophe modelling outputs and exposure management concepts, with awareness of actuarial tools and methodologies
  • Strong analytical capability with the ability to interpret data and translate insights into meaningful actions
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ills, with the ability to collaborate effectively across teams and levels
  • Strong organisational sk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ities and work to tight deadlines
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office and familiarity with underwriting and reinsurance systems
  • Proactive, detail-oriented approach with the ability to work independently and as part of a team
